Articles of zend route

Как я могу сделать сегментный маршрутизатор безопасным процессом ограничений в ZF2?

Я использую маршрутизатор сегмента в качестве дочернего элемента одного из моих основных маршрутов Literal в приложении ZF2 (в настоящее время использующем 2.3.5). Маршрутизатор должен иметь возможность обрабатывать турецкие символы ввода, поступающие с URL-адреса. Моя первая попытка выглядела примерно так (в качестве детского маршрута): 'book' => array( 'type' => 'Zend\Mvc\Router\Http\Segment', 'options' => array( 'route' => 'kitap/:book[/]', […]

Как создать настраиваемый маршрутизатор в Zend-Framework?

Я использую настраиваемый маршрутизатор для включения таких страниц, как: mytutorialsite.com/category/:categoryname # added to application.ini resources.router.routes.categorynameOnCategory.route = /category/:categoryname resources.router.routes.categorynameOnCategory.defaults.module = default resources.router.routes.categorynameOnCategory.defaults.controller = category resources.router.routes.categorynameOnCategory.defaults.action = categoryname У меня также есть «категории» таблицы базы данных, в которых хранятся все категории. Например, допустим, что в моей базе данных хранятся следующие категории: – html – css – js […]

маршруты отдыха в контроллере отдыха zend

Моя проблема в том, что я написал контроллер остатка, как, например, в ссылке здесь. Мой Bootstrap выглядит так <?php class Bootstrap extends Zend_Application_Bootstrap_Bootstrap { protected function _initDoctype() { $this->bootstrap('view'); $view = $this->getResource('view'); $view->doctype('XHTML1_STRICT'); } protected function _initDatabase() { // get config from config/application.ini $config = $this->getOptions(); $db = Zend_Db::factory($config['resources']['db']['adapter'], $config['resources']['db']['params']); //set default adapter Zend_Db_Table::setDefaultAdapter($db); //save […]

Как перенаправить страницу ошибки и выполнить маршруты в Zend Framework 1.x

Как выполнять маршруты в Zend Framework 1.x, а также перенаправлять собственные сообщения об ошибках?

Конфигурация маршрутизатора ZF2 для субдомена с дочерними маршрутами

Мне нужна конфигурация маршрутизатора для работы следующим образом: www.bmob.co.uk -> DtCompanyData\Controller\CompanyMap wage.bmob.co.uk -> DtWage\Controller\Wage wage.bmob.co.uk/brighton -> DtWage\Controller\WageBrighton После прочтения документации и многих подобных вопросов здесь я могу заставить маршрутизацию работать либо для субдомена, либо для дочерних маршрутов, но не для обоих одновременно. Когда у меня есть // In Application/config/module.config.php: 'home' => array( 'type' => 'hostname', […]

Оптимизация маршрутов каркаса Zend

Я использую традиционное приложение среды Zend, сгенерированное с помощью Zend tool . У меня есть несколько модулей в моем приложении, все созданные с помощью Zend tool . Я намерен использовать default routes по default routes в структуре Zend в своем приложении. Например: www.host.com/module/controller/action/param1/value1/param2/value2 Вот мои вопросы: Производительность с использованием маршрутов по умолчанию является самым быстрым […]

Как добавить переменную в начале URL-адреса в Zend Framework?

Я пытаюсь создать URL, например: /admin/login /moderator/login оба запроса будут обслуживаться одним и тем же контроллером и действием, выполненным для входа в систему, т.е. /account/login/<type> В настоящее время я могу сделать следующий URL: /login/admin /login/moderator Мой текущий файл конфигурации выглядит следующим образом: resources.router.routes.login.route = "login/:type" resources.router.routes.login.defaults.controller = "account" resources.router.routes.login.defaults.action = "login" Я не могу понять, […]

Как заставить Zend Route использовать другой модуль в зависимости от имени домена

Я хотел бы настроить несколько доменных имен для использования одной и той же структуры, но я не могу заставить маршрутизатор zend согнуть мою волю. Существует множество примеров использования субдоменов, но попытка заставить их работать на весь домен, похоже, не работает, как я ожидал. Вот ближайший я пришел, но он, похоже, не работает: resources.router.routes.mysite.type = "Zend_Controller_Router_Route_Hostname" […]

Маршрут с особыми символами не корректно обрабатывается в Zend Framework 2

URI с немецкими специальными символами не работают (ошибка 404). У меня уже была эта проблема ( здесь ), и она была разрешена с помощью модификатора unicode и специального помощника вида , который его использует. Теперь у меня такая же проблема с дочерним маршрутом Segment , но на этот раз подход с идентификатором unicode и специальным […]

Как получить доступ к параметрам маршрута, сообщения, получения и т. Д. В Zend Framework 2

Как я могу получить различные параметры, связанные с запросом страницы в zf2? Как параметры ввода / получения, доступ к маршруту, отправленные заголовки и загруженные файлы.

Intereting Posts
Получить весь простой продукт из настраиваемого продукта в представлении продукта Magento Автозагрузчик google-api-php-клиента устарел Отправка данных с PHP-скрипта на C # applicationicaon Как использовать контроллеры модулей в Kohana 3? Пользовательский модуль Joomla 3.0: загрузка файла на представленную форму ajax Сравнение данных между двумя таблицами MySQL с PHP Мои сеансы php продолжают теряться после входа в систему CakePHP 3 – Parse Date с LocalStringFormat для исправления формата SQL и правильной проверки Найти длину маски совпадения начального сегмента на массивах Как сохранить PHP 5.5, но использовать 5.4 (CodeIgniter устарел) Laravel: Общая ошибка: 1615 Подготовленное заявление нужно переплатить PHP PDO транзакция Дублирование Какова самая эффективная проверка того, заканчивается ли строка PHP другой строкой? PEAR в Windows: как изменить местоположение pear.ini преобразование XML-ответа SOAP в объект или массив PHP